Tryblionella punctata var. constricta Grunow 1862
Type Species
The type species (lectotype) of the genus Tryblionella is Tryblionella acuminata W.Smith.
Status of Name
This name is currently regarded as a synonym of Nitzschia punctata var. constricta (Grunow) Van Heurck.
Origin of Species Name
Adjective (Latin), dotted, marked with dots, spots, minute glands, etc. (Stearn 1973).
